请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
器件型号:MSP430FR5969 主题中讨论的其他器件:MSP430WARE
工具/软件:Code Composer Studio
您好!
我当前已重新安装 CCS 7.4。 当我遵守一个现有项目时、我得到了以下错误:
产品'com.ti.mcu.msp430ware' v3.60.0.10当前未安装、并且没有可用的兼容版本。 请安装此产品或兼容版本。
当前未安装产品"m4430_devices" v1.0.0.00、并且没有可用的兼容版本。 请安装此产品或兼容版本。
我已经安装了 MSP430Ware 3.8 (我想是最新版本)。 但是当我检查 Windows-References - Products 时、我没有看到它。 我尝试直接安装、但无法安装。 请帮帮我。 谢谢你。
正在更新! 我尝试编译我自己构建的另一个现有工程、并从 Resource Explorer 导入一个工程。 令人惊讶的是、编译器对这两种代码都起作用、但不能与前一个代码一起工作。 请查找未编译工程的代码。 此项目与之前安装的 CCS (7.1版)配合使用。 感谢您的任何建议。
#include #include #include #include #include #include uint8_t count=0; /** * main.c */ int main (void) { WDTCTL = WDTPW | WDTHOLD;//停止看门狗计时器 PM5CTL0 &=~LOCKLPM5; P1DIR = 0xFF; P1OUT = 0x00; P2DIR = 0xFF; P2OUT = 0x00; P3DIR = 0xFF; P3OUT = 0x00; P1DIR |= 0x01; P1OUT &=~ BIT0; TA0CCTL0 = CCIE; //启用 CCR0中断 TA0CCR0 = 65535; TA0CTL = tassel_SMCLK | MC__Continous;// SMCLK、连续模式 _bis_SR_register (LPM4_bits + GIE); //输入带中断 的 LPM0 } //计时器 A0中断服务例程;用于调试 #pragma vector 的闪烁 LED = TIMER0_A0_VECTOR __INTERRUPT void Timer0_A0_ISR (void) { P1OUT &=~ BIT0; TA0CCR0 += 65535; //将偏移添加到 CCR0 count++; 如果(count = 10){ P1OUT |= BIT0; //切换 P1.0 计数= 0; } }
